Confirmed: Barcelona defender Ronald Araujo completes loan move to Liverpool Barcelona have officially confirmed that Ronald Araujo has completed his loan move to Liverpool for the 2026-27 season, bringing an end to the uncertainty surrounding the Uruguay international’s future. “FC Barcelona and Liverpool FC have reached an agreement for the loan of Ronald Araujo until 30 June 2027,” the club’s official statement released earlier today read. The 27-year-old defender had already travelled to England on Sunday , with the final formalities of his move to the Premier League club completed shortly after his arrival. Liverpool and Barcelona have now made the agreement official, with Araujo set to spend the upcoming campaign at Anfield. Notably, the deal also gives the Reds an option to make the transfer permanent for €55 million at the end of the loan spell. Ronald Araujo completes Liverpool move Araujo arrived in Liverpool on Sunday after travelling from Barcelona on a private flight. The centre-back then went directly to the club’s facilities, where he completed his pre-signing medical. The defender also took part in his first photography and content sessions as a Liverpool player before the remaining paperwork was finalised. With the main steps completed, Barcelona and Liverpool were able to confirm the loan agreement officially. The move represents a significant change for Araujo, who had been part of Barcelona’s first-team plans but faced uncertainty over his role going into the new season. His status at the Catalan club had become a major talking point, particularly after his conversation with Hansi Flick regarding his expected role in the squad. Araujo ultimately decided that a temporary move away from Barcelona could offer him the opportunity to regain his best form and enjoy a more prominent role. Liverpool have now provided him with that opportunity. The agreement is structured as a loan for the 2026-27 campaign, but the Premier League club will have the option to sign the defender permanently for €55 million.
